What is Black Annealed Wire?


Black annealed wire is a type of wire that undergoes an annealing process, which involves heating the wire to a specific temperature and then allowing it to cool slowly. This process improves the wire's ductility, making it softer and easier to manipulate while reducing its brittleness. The term black refers to the wire's dark color, which is a result of the oxidation that occurs during the manufacturing process. Black annealed wire is usually made from low carbon steel, making it strong yet malleable.


Advantages of Black Annealed Wire


1. Durability and Strength Black annealed wire is renowned for its strength, making it suitable for various applications. It can withstand significant tension and is less likely to break under stress compared to other types of wire.


2. Flexibility One of the primary benefits of the annealing process is that it increases the wire's flexibility. This quality makes it easier to work with, especially for tasks that require bending or twisting the wire into different shapes.


3. Corrosion Resistance While black annealed wire does have a protective layer of oxide, it is important to note that it may not be as resistant to corrosion as galvanized wire. However, its protective layer can provide a degree of resistance, especially in less demanding environments.


4. Cost-Effectiveness When purchased in wholesale quantities, black annealed wire tends to be more affordable, allowing businesses to save on material costs without sacrificing quality.


5. Versatility This type of wire can be used in a multitude of applications, including construction, fencing, binding, and even artistic endeavors. Its versatility makes it a popular choice among contractors, agricultural workers, and DIY enthusiasts alike.

Applications of Black Annealed Wire


1. Construction In construction, black annealed wire is often used for tying rebar, reinforcing structures, and securing materials together. Its strength makes it an excellent choice for holding materials in place.


2. Fencing Farmers and ranchers often utilize black annealed wire for fencing purposes. Its ability to hold tension without snapping makes it ideal for creating durable and reliable fences that withstand various weather conditions.


3. Crafting and Artistic Use Artists and crafters appreciate the malleability of black annealed wire for creating sculptures, intricate designs, and decorative elements. Its dark color adds a unique aesthetic to craft projects.


4. Automotive and Machinery In the automotive sector, black annealed wire can be used in various applications such as making springs or connecting components due to its reliability and flexibility.
